II. Step-by-step guide for creating a successful Facebook business page

Here is a step-by-step guide on how to create a successful Facebook Business Page:

A. Sign up or log in to Facebook

If you don’t already have a Facebook account, sign up for one. If you have an existing personal account, log in.

B. Choose “Create” option from the drop-down menu

Click the drop-down menu in the top right corner of your Facebook page and select “Create”.

C. Select “Page” option and choose a category

Select the “Page” option, and then choose a category that best represents your business.

D. Fill in basic information

Fill in basic information about your business, such as your business name, address, phone number, and website. Be sure to add all the relevant details about your business as these will appear on your page.

E. Customize your Facebook business page

Make your page unique by customizing it with different features, such as adding a call-to-action button or changing the color scheme. Use Facebook’s page customization tools to make your page visually appealing and reflective of your brand.

F. Add a profile and cover photo

A profile photo and cover photo are important aspects of your Facebook Business Page’s visual appeal, and they should be eye-catching and relevant to your brand. Your profile photo should be your brand’s logo, and your cover photo should be a picture representative of your business or product.

G. Add a call to action

A call to action (CTA) can help drive engagement and business by encouraging users to take action on your page. Choose a CTA that aligns with your business goals, like “Shop Now” or “Sign Up”.

H. Publish your Facebook business page

Once you’re done, click “Publish”. Your Facebook Business Page is now live and ready for customers to find and interact with.

IV. Common mistakes to avoid when setting up a Facebook business page and how to fix them

Here are some common mistakes to avoid when setting up a Facebook Business Page:

A. Choosing the wrong category

Choosing the wrong category can make it harder for your page to be found by potential customers. Be sure to choose a category that accurately represents your business.

B. Not filling in all necessary information

Not filling in complete information can leave potential customers confused about your location, contact information, or hours of operation. Make sure to fill all relevant information to avoid confusion.

C. Ignoring or delaying responses to messages and comments

Ignoring or delaying responses to messages and comments can leave potential customers feeling ignored or unvalued. Respond to messages and comments promptly, and thank users for their feedback – even if their feedback is negative.

D. Not having a clear brand voice or message

Having a clear brand voice and message is essential for building a strong brand identity on social media. Make sure that all of your posts reflect your brand’s personality and values to create an authentic representation of your brand.

E. Not regularly posting or posting too frequently

Posting too frequently can lead to user fatigue while posting too infrequently can diminish your brand’s social media presence. Aim for several posts a week to keep up your social media presence without overwhelming your audience.

V. How to effectively use Facebook Insights to optimize your business page

Facebook Insights is an analytics feature that provides valuable insights about your page’s traffic, engagement, and overall performance. Here’s how to use Facebook Insights effectively:

A. Overview of Facebook Insights

Facebook Insights provides data on your Facebook Business Page including engagement rates, total reach, and page views. Use these metrics to understand how your posts are performing and identify trends or patterns in your audience’s engagement.

B. Understanding key metrics

Some key metrics on Facebook Insights include Page Likes, Engagement, and Reach. Use these metrics to gauge your social media performance over time and track the relative success of your various marketing efforts.

C. Analyzing data and adjusting strategy

Use Facebook Insights to identify trends and patterns in your audience’s engagement, and adjust your social media strategy as needed. Analyzing the data can help you make informed decisions about which types of content are most effective with your audience, and how to improve engagement over time.

D. Creating and testing Facebook ads

Facebook ads can play an important role in your social media marketing strategy. Use Facebook Insights to identify the types of posts that perform best with your audience, and then use that data to create targeted ads that resonate with your audience.

E. Utilizing Facebook Insights to improve engagement and reach

By using Facebook Insights, you can identify the content that resonates with your audience and respond accordingly. Improving engagement and reach will make your business more visible and help you build meaningful relationships with your audience.
